Connecting the Antenna to the Receiver

Connect the antenna to the receiver using a high quality coaxial cable (as discussed in Section 2.3.1
Choosing a Coaxial Cable on page 23).
For the OEM615, an interconnect adapter cable is required to convert the end of the coaxial
615
cable to the card's MCX female RF input connector. The RF connector location for the
OEM615 is shown in Figure 8, OEM615 Connector and Indicator Locations on Page 28. A
user supplied LNA_PWR supply is internally regulated to 5 VDC and sent to the center pin of
the MCX RF connector to power an external antenna (the return is the outer conductor of the
coax).
The antenna port is capable of providing up to 100 mA to a connected antenna (based on a 5
V input supply). Higher input voltages should follow the derating curve (refer to Appendix A for
details). The typical current draw for a NovAtel antenna is less than 40 mA.
For the OEM617D, an interconnect adapter cable is required to convert the end of the coaxial
617D
cable to the card's MMCX female RF input connector. The RF connector location for the
OEM617D is shown in Figure 9, OEM617D Connectors and Indicators on Page 29.
The OEM617D has an internal 5 V LNA_PWR supply, limited to 100 mA.
Refer to Appendix B for details.
For the OEM628, an interconnect adapter cable is required to convert the end of the coaxial
628
cable to the card's MMCX female RF input connector. The RF connector location for the
OEM628 is shown in Figure 10, OEM628 Connector and Indicator Locations on Page 29.
The OEM628 has an internal 5 V LNA_PWR supply, limited to 100 mA.
Refer to Appendix C for details.
For the OEM638, an interconnect adapter cable is required to convert the end of the coaxial
638
cable to the card's MMCX female RF input connector. The RF connector location for the
OEM638 is shown in Figure 11, OEM638 Connector and Indicator Locations on Page 30.
The OEM638 has an internal 5 V LNA_PWR supply (limited to 200 mA) and an optional LNA
supply that goes to the antenna with no regulation or derating.
Refer to Appendix E for details.
Refer to 4.7.6 Antenna LNA Power on page 64 for antenna power requirements.

Power Supply Requirements

Power to the NovAtel receiver card must be applied for >150 ms before any of the external
interfaces are powered on by the integrator's card.
This section contains information on the requirements for the input power to the receiver. Refer to the
following for complete power specifications:
